The NEET counselling is segregated into two categories: central or national, and state counselling. The central counselling for NEET is conducted by the Medical Counselling Committee. The NEET counselling process conducted by MCC is for the admission to the 15 per cent All India Quota seats. On the other hand, State Authorities or the Education Department of various states conduct NEET state counselling for the 85 per cent state quota seats. MCC conducts the NEET counselling for MBBS, BDS and B.Sc. Nursing courses. On the other hand, the State Counselling Authorities conduct the admission process for MBBS, BDS, BAMS, BHMS, and other medical or allied courses.

No, candidates need not report or join the allotted college of NEET counselling Round 1 since there is free exit. However if they want to retain the Round 1 seat and upgrade in Round 2 they have to physically join the college of Round 1 and give up-gradation willingness for Round 2 at the time of admission. In case candidates decide to resign the seat allotted to them in the first round, then they can do so prior to registering in the next round of NEET counselling.
No, there is no limit in terms of entering the number of institutes and courses during the choice filling rounds of the NEET counselling process. Candidates can give as many choices as they wish for during online choice filling round. However choices should be in order of candidates' preference. According to the Medical Counselling Committee or MCC, There will be common software for AIQ, Deemed, Central Universities, B.Sc. Nursing, AIIMS, JIPMER, AMU, BHU for filling up choices. Also, there is no separate charge for choice filling. Candidates must also note that only filling choices is not enough, they must lock the choices within the stipulated date after verifying the choices and the preference order.
The seat allotment status of 32,202 candidates for all three rounds has been displayed in the NEET 2023 counselling Round 3 result. As many as 4,805 candidates have been freshly allotted seats. On the other hand, 2,198 candidates’ seats have been upgraded in Round 3 of NEET counselling 2023. The rest of the candidates have not opted for upgradation or filled fresh choices.

The NEET counselling result 2023 for Round 2 was declared on August 18. The Medical Counselling Committee (MCC) released the provisional seat allotment result first, against which candidates could raise objections till August 18, 11 AM. Following this, MCC released the final seat allotment result for NEET UG counselling 2023 Round 2 on August 18 afternoon. A total of 29,083 candidates have been allotted MBBS, BDS and BSc Nursing seats in the first two rounds. Out of this, 1,051 candidates’ seats have been upgraded. On the other hand, 9,950 candidates have been allotted fresh seats in Round 2.

The NEET counselling 2023 result for Round 1 was released on July 29. The provisional NEET 2023 seat allotment list PDF consisted of 22,902 candidates. The final result was declared on July 30. The seat allotment letter could be downloaded from July 30, 7 PM onwards.
Candidates could report any discrepancy in the provisional seat allotment result of NEET counselling 2023 Round 1 by July 30, 10 AM. Stating the same, MCC has said, “Any discrepancy in the result may be immediately informed to MCC of DGHS upto 10:00 A.M of 30.07.2023 through email on the Email Id: mccresultquery@gmail.com.”

Factors of NEET Seat Allotment
While allotting the seats to the NEET UG 2023 seat allotment process, MCC or the counselling conducting authorities will consider the following factors:
-
Total number of AIQ seats
-
Choices filled and locked by candidates
-
NEET 2022 rank and score of candidates
-
Reservation criteria
-
Validity of NEET counselling registration submission
Round 1 to Round 3 of NEET counselling 2023 were conducted from July 20 to September 20. MCC conducts NEET counselling process for admission to MBBS, BDS and BSc Nursing courses at Deemed and Central Universities, private medical colleges, AIIMS and JIPMER institutes.
